Output 99e79031b5c54a3798113a4633bf721dbab175f82d8d52dcb9152f6a872b998d:30

value
15907
script pubkey
OP_0 OP_PUSHBYTES_20 5ab26d34ae2fd6a73fb8f2e74a7dd088faddfc44
address
bc1qt2ex6d9w9lt2w0ac7tn55lws3radmlzy28pde9
transaction
99e79031b5c54a3798113a4633bf721dbab175f82d8d52dcb9152f6a872b998d